Pupil-teacher ratio, primary in Brunei
Brunei: Pupil-teacher ratio, primary was 9.9 in 2018. ▼ Falling
Pupil-teacher ratio, primary in Brunei, 1970–2018
Source: Stat Bulk Data Download Service, UN Educational, Scientific and Cultural Organization (UNESCO).
Analysis
Brunei recorded 9.9 for pupil-teacher ratio, primary in 2018. That is the lowest value across all 45 years on record.
Compared with earlier readings it is down 2.8% on the previous year and down 21.2% over ten years.
Over the whole period, pupil-teacher ratio, primary in Brunei peaked at 23.48 in 1970 and was at its lowest, 9.9, in 2018.
That places Brunei 190th out of 199 countries with data for 2018, putting it in the bottom quarter.
The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 45 years of available data.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1970s | 19.52 | 16.56 | 23.48 | 10 |
| 1980s | 15.98 | 14 | 18.26 | 9 |
| 1990s | 14.89 | 13.96 | 15.55 | 7 |
| 2000s | 12.29 | 10.12 | 13.67 | 10 |
| 2010s | 10.44 | 9.9 | 11.35 | 9 |
